AN aspiring actor from Greenock is expanding his repertoire into the music world.

Blair MacAldowie appears in a pop video for Glasgow band Honeyvale's single Fire We Breathe.

This comes only weeks after the 11-year-old landed his first feature film role in Mike, Michael and Me, a short film produced by the Royal Conservatoire of Scotland about a broken family.

Blair, who lives with his mum Debbie and brother Kerr, 15, in Gateside Gardens, clinched the part in the video through his agents KR Management.

Debbie, 44, who works at the Royal Bank of Scotland Mortgage Centre, said: "He loved it because is was something different that he's never done before.

"He had a great day filming it East Kilbride with two band members and Marc McStay of Momentum Media, who filmed it.

"They were really lovely guys and he had a good rapport with them."

Debbie and Blair's dad Keith are very supportive of his career.

The youngster has been acting since he was only eight and has performed on stage many times.

He is also a member Inverclyde Musical Youth Theatre, Clyde Youth Theatre and Vivace Theatre School in Glasgow, where he recently starred in their production of The Greatest Showman called This is Me.

He also features in their next production Shrek the Musical in November.
